ABS Foundation Launches Ramadan Iftar Programme Across Five States, Echoing Dr Saraki's Call for Unity
Former Senate President and founder of the Abubakar Bukola Saraki (ABS) Foundation, Dr Abubakar Bukola Saraki, has underscored the importance of unity, generosity, and supplication during the holy month of Ramadan and beyond.
Speaking in response to the ABS Foundation's ongoing iftar meal-sharing initiative in several Nigerian states, Dr Saraki urged Nigerians to transcend religious divides and use the fasting period to pray fervently for the nation's well-being. He stressed that privileged individuals must ensure the less advantaged have access to basic comforts during Ramadan, particularly amid the country's current economic challenges.
As part of its annual tradition, the ABS Foundation will distribute iftar meals across selected mosques in Kwara, Niger, Borno, Kano, and the Federal Capital Territory (Abuja). The initiative will continue through the final 10 days of Ramadan, a period of heightened spiritual significance.
Hon. Musa Aliyu, the Regional Director of the ABS Foundation for North Central Nigeria, disclosed these plans in a statement released on Wednesday, March 19, 2025. The programme aligns with the foundation's commitment to fostering communal harmony and supporting vulnerable groups through acts of compassion.
According to him, the foundation hopes to accommodate at least 100 people per mosque with over 50 mosques being targeted across Kwara State.
The iftar welfare programme will also hold at selected mosques in Niger, Borno, Kano and the FCT.
Aliyu added that the gesture, which is an annual practice, is to extend love to the Muslim Ummah, and ensure that the needy also participate in the fasting without any lack.
